  • Health and Human Services (HHS) Secretary Xavier Becerra and Labor Secretary Marty Walsh met with leaders from 14 health plans to ensure they are offering birth control as required by the ACA. The two secretaries, along with Treasury Secretary Janet Yellen, also issued a letter notifying all insurers that they must cover at least one form of contraception within each FDA-approved category of birth control at no cost to members. The secretaries previously warned health insurers that they could face increased scrutiny and potential enforcement actions over skimpy coverage of birth control. AHIP says its members comply with the law, offering coverage based on their formularies without cost-sharing. (Press release here; Article here)
